(More customer reviews)I needed to send my wave (the old version) in for service when the bottle opener broke, so I got a surge in the mean time. The Surge is quite a bit bigger than the wave and it really won't ride in your pocket, so you have to use the holster which, frankly, is not very good. The finish on the holster started to peel within the first few days which hasn't happened to any of the other three leatherman holsters (one of which is 10 years old) and the design means that you will probably need to use both hands to put it away, which is also not good. The sides of the holster are mad out of a nylon and elastic material which does not look like it will last long (mine eis a month old, and is already showing wear.You can stick a flashlight in one of the "side pockets" which are really just potential spaces between two layers of the elastic material the holster sides are made of. One good design element is that the bottol of the holster is designed on one side to keep something from working down the elastic pocket and falling out (like the Fenix single AAA light I keep in mine) while the other side is scalloped to accept something longer like a pencil.The tool itself is a pretty burly piece and seems like it will stand a lot of use. I find myself appreciating that the scissors are accessible without opening the tool, but am pretty sure the pathetic plastic thumb rest will fall off pretty soon. Both knife blades are useful, but are not particularly sharp from the factory. The exchange-a-blade system works well, and the other blade stores in a plastic 2 position keeper in the holster, which will also hold a card of spare bits for the bit driver if you happen to buy the 2-card accessory driver bit pack.Inside, there seem to be fewer tools. One side of the handle has a can/bottle opener that's quite a bit stouter than the one that broke on my wave, and a bit driver that holds a double-ended bit plus the 10 more on the holster. The other side has a flat screwdriver thats just barely small enough to fit the bar adjustment screw on my Husky chain saw. There is also a fine screwdriver that holds a double-ended eye glass bit (plus a spare, not included in the 10 above fits in the bit card in the holster).There is also a pierced awl-reamer type tool. All of the tools lock into place with the best locking systen I've seen on a multi tool yet. The outside blades will come open even wearing gloves, same probably goes with the inside tools which are very easy to grab and come out one at a time instead of all stuck together. Big pliers. You're not going to be cutting #9 wire with these, but they're perfectly adequate for bailing wire. Overall, this was a good buy except for the embarasingly bad holster, which is a desigh that I'm sure won't last long with a maker as good as Leatherman Tool. Product Description:
TheLeatherman 830158 Surge Personal Tool with Stainless Finish is another one of Leatherman's multi-tools that can only be described as a real powerhouse. It is built-with stronger jaws. Surge provides more clamping energy but with much less effort. This will help you maintain a firm grip and cut larger hard and regular wire. Unique blade exchanger lets you choose between tools 4.5" (11.5cm) OAL; 12.5 oz. 25 Year Warranty.Made in the USA of US and Foreign Components
